Art Supply I
by Taipei Artist Village
Location: Taipei Artist Village, Barry Room
Artist(s): Isaji YUGO, Cheng-Tsai CHEN, MENG Ping Chou, Kim MEEK
Date: 9 Apr - 15 May 2011

This year, AIR Taipei takes you to go through and explore TAV (Taipei Artist Village) in downtown and THAV (Treasure Hill Artist Village) on the waterside! We would like to show you the creativities and interdisciplinary Art!

In Art Supply I, Mr. Cheng-Tsai Chen, a Taiwanese video artist will present his new work “The Angle” which is a video sculpture installation. Young performing artist, Meng Ping Chou, is going to exhibit her video installation piece “Stop, Communicate, and Listen” and will also have a behavior performance every Saturday. A visual artist and also a designer, Kim Meek exchanged by UNITEC exchange program of New Zealand will show his post-colonial style photography pieces “Move”. Japanese artist Isaji Yugo is an exchanging artist from BankART1929 Yokohama. He is good at using daily commodities to do artworks and try to create a new type in sculpture. With different material and types, these four artists use video, performance, installation or sculpture to speak out their point of views and observations of this society, communicating behaviors and culture shocks.

What are the difference and the meaning if one behavior in daily life happened on the stage? Participating artists obtain materials from daily life, then reproduce their ideas to artworks such as the subtle connection between human beings and objects, the cultural symbols, and communications among human beings are being discussed in this exhibition. “Art Supply I” will lead you to these discussions and bring you to this intellect interchanging experience!
